The Empirical Evaluation of Semantic Alignment Quality Metrics for Vehicle Domain Component Frameworks Interface Ontologies

Semantic alignment of application software components’ ontologies represents a great interest in vehicle domains that manipulate heterogeneous overlapping knowledge frameworks. In the past few years, with growth novel service requirements such as autonomous driving, V2X (Vehicle-to-Vehicle communication) and many others, automotive component models are becoming increasingly collaborative other qualified cross-enterprise industrial partners to accomplish these complex requirements. The most daunting impediment this collaboration is semantic interoperability.
